Jammu & Kashmir Cricket: Player Questioned Over Palestine Flag Helmet Display

Cricketer Furqan Bhat has been summoned by Jammu and Kashmir Police after displaying the Palestine flag on his helmet during a J&K Champions League match. The incident, sparking nationwide attention, has led to an investigation into its circumstances and intent.

A significant controversy has emerged from the local Jammu and Kashmir Champions League following an incident involving cricketer Furqan Bhat. During a recent match held in Jammu, Bhat was observed sporting a helmet adorned with the Palestine flag, an action that quickly garnered nationwide attention.

The Jammu and Kashmir Police have promptly responded by summoning Furqan Bhat for questioning. Authorities confirmed they are actively investigating the precise circumstances under which the flag was displayed and probing the intent behind its presentation. The league organiser, Zahid Bhat, is also facing scrutiny.

Police are examining whether the organisers possessed prior knowledge of the incident and if any necessary permissions had been sought. The Jammu and Kashmir Champions League is now under close police scrutiny, with further actions contingent upon the outcome of the ongoing investigation.
